Rockets veteran point guard Fred VanVleet has suffered a torn ACL, putting his season in jeopardy, according to ESPN's Shams Charania.
This is a major blow to the Rockets, who have championship aspirations after finishing as the No. 2 seed last season and adding Kevin Durant this offseason.
VanVleet is the unquestioned leader of the team and was a key performer for Houston in the playoffs against the Golden State Warriors. He averaged 14.1 points and 5.6 assists in the regular season. In the playoffs, VanVleet averaged 18.7 points, including three consecutive games with 25 points or more.
